Dramatic Irony Quick Check Answers Are:
#1. *Verbal irony* occurs when a character’s words mean the opposite of their literal meaning.​
#2. *Situational irony* occurs when what happens is the opposite of what is expected.​
#3. *Dramatic irony* occurs when the audience knows something that a character does not.
#4.The most common use of dramatic irony in a text is to *create suspense*
